    Jonathan,

    People tend to forget the simple things and look for the latest, greatest ‘get rich scheme’ or magic bullet. While that might make money for the folks selling the ’scheme’ – they themselves are left holding the bag and end up with empty pockets.

    I enjoyed the simplicity of your methodology. The ‘magic’ or ‘million $ secret’ is right there in the video.

    It take simple, small steps – consistently done – to create the ‘magic’ in ‘whatever’ it is you are trying to accomplish.

    In other words:

    If you simply learn one foreign word a day and how it is used – in one year’s time, you will know enough words to be able to speak a foreign language conversationally…

    If you simply save a $1 day for your just born child and receive 9% interest for her, over 65 years you have invested $23,725 BUT through compounding interest she will be able to retire with $1,094,375.

    With PotPieGirls method of creating one website a week, she will have 52 sites by the end of one years time.

    Let’s say, that from these, only 2 are bringing in affiliate income of $2,000 a month. That’s still $4,000 a month from there on out + whatever the other sites might bring in.

    However, she is only getting started. At the end of three years, she will have created 156 websites and according to our measurement make a cool $12,000 a month. All of a sudden we are talking real money here.

    This doesn’t take into account the lessons you learn over a years time, extra testing done etc. etc..

    Long story, short: Quit trying to game the system. Be authentic. Be consistent.

    Yes, slow and steady wins the race when building that income online.

    I was actually quoting Jennifer Ledbetter (roughly) in the post: “If you’re willing to do for one year online what others won’t, you’ll be able to do for a lifetime what others NEVER WILL.”

    I might add that there are many other ways to make money online. e.g. CPA networks where you drive traffic to an opt in page and get paid for it. Nothing to ’sell’. Easy? Yes, but that is not building a business that will automatically CONTINUE to generate wealth. CPA is simply generating cash on a temporary basis.

    For those starting out, these four are great to begin with, but niche sites win hands down because they continue to produce revenue long after you stop working on them.
